The Portland Trail Blazers proved on Friday night that size still matters in the modern NBA. Behind a career-defining performance from rookie sensation Donovan Clingan, Portland overcame a massive injury report to defeat the Los Angeles Clippers 119โ€“114 at a raucous Moda Centre.

The victory moves Portland to 12โ€“18 on the season, while the struggling Clippers drop to 8โ€“21 after losing their fifth consecutive road game. Despite entering the game as 2.5-point favourites, Los Angeles found no answer for Portlandโ€™s interior presence in the absence of their own starting centre, Ivica Zubac.


The Clingan Factor: A Rebounding Masterclass

With Zubac sidelined due to an ankle sprain, the Clippers were forced to rely on a โ€œsmall-ballโ€ rotation featuring John Collins and veteran Brook Lopez. It was a mismatch from the opening tip.

Portlandโ€™s Donovan Clinganโ€”the 7-foot-2 rookie who has quickly become the heartbeat of the Blazersโ€™ defenseโ€”put on a rebounding clinic. Clingan finished the night with a staggering 17 rebounds (7 offensive) to go along with 14 points and 4 blocks.

โ€œWe knew they were undermanned inside,โ€ Clingan said during the post-game broadcast on Prime Video. โ€œCoach told me to hunt every miss. Without Zubac in there, I felt like the paint belonged to us.โ€

Portland currently leads the NBA in second-chance opportunities, and they capitalized on that tonight, outscoring the Clippers 22โ€“8 in second-chance points.


Stars Clash: Leonard vs. Avdija

While Clingan controlled the paint, the perimeter featured a high-level duel between two of the leagueโ€™s most consistent scorers this season.

  • Kawhi Leonard (LAC): Followed up his recent 41-point eruption against Houston with another elite outing. Leonard finished with 32 points on 12-of-22 shooting, keeping the Clippers within striking distance until the final minute.
  • Deni Avdija (POR): Continues to build his Most Improved Player resume. Avdija led the Blazers with 28 points, 9 rebounds, and 8 assists, acting as the primary playmaker with Damian Lillard and Scoot Henderson both out.

Injury Updates & Lookahead

The Clippersโ€™ medical staff will be under pressure to get Ivica Zubac and Derrick Jones Jr. back on the floor as the team heads to Sacramento on Sunday. Meanwhile, Portland remains without a host of starters, including Jerami Grant and Damian Lillard (Achilles), but the emergence of their younger core is providing a silver lining to an injury-plagued season.
